GHSLA
2002 offered many oppotunities for highly enjoyable professional growth.
Humorist,
musician and motivational speaker Dick Albin leads a seminar
on humor in the workplace.
Miriam
Hudgins seems quite pleased with the door prize she won at the
business meeting luncheon (she probably can't wait to return to Mercer
to catalog this item).
Faye
Evatt, who retired shortly after GHSLA 2002, was honored at the
business luncheon for her many contributions to medical librarianship
in Georgia. Faye's unique blend of humor and high-quality library service
has long been an inspiration to her colleagues.
Lee
Smith, Director of Bioterrorism Preparedness, Georgia Department of
Human Resources/Division of Public Health, presented a seminar entitled
Bio-terrorism Preparedness in the Hospital Setting - How Will
Medical Libraries Be Involved?
